Lake Rotokare
Photo: Pakaraki,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Lake Rotokare is a landslide dammed lake in the New Zealand region of Taranaki. It is located 12 km east of Eltham, and is the largest extant remnant of the historic Ngaere swamp complex.

Rawhitiroa
Locality
Rawhitiroa is a locality situated in South Taranaki, New Zealand. It is positioned approximately 6.5 km east of Eltham. According to the New Zealand Ministry for Culture and Heritage, Rāwhitiroa translates to "long-shining sun". Rawhitiroa is situated 4½ km west of Rotokare Walkway.
Eltham
Town
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Eltham is a small inland town in South Taranaki, New Zealand, located 50 kilometres south of the city of New Plymouth and southeast of the volcanic cone of Mount Taranaki. Stratford is 11 kilometres north, Kaponga 13 km west, and Hāwera is 19 km south. Eltham is situated 9 km west of Rotokare Walkway.
